Prayers for a potter

Norman potter

A week ago, my friend Norman Silva was in a terrible fire and has been hospitalized ever since. Norman has third degree burns on 70% of his body and has been through multiple surgeries since the fire, and he faces a long road to full recovery, but I’m happy to say that so far his progress has been good. If you live in the Louisville area, chances are you have met Norman, or have seen his ceramic work at one of the local coffee shops. (His coffee mugs often have words stamped into them with metal type, and he likes to sign the bottoms with a fish.)  Please keep Norman and his family in your thoughts and prayers.
